99-/_1- (I’lam al-Wara) – In the account of the military expeditions of the Messenger (may Allah bless him and his Family): He said: Then the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family) returned from al-‘Ushayrah[2] to Medina, and he had not stayed there ten nights before Kurz ibn Jabir al-Fihrī raided the grazing herd of Medina. The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family) set out in pursuit of him until he reached a valley called Safwān on the side of Badr. This was the First Expedition of Badr, and the standard-bearer was ‘Alī ibn Abī Ṭālib (peace be upon him). He appointed Zayd ibn Ḥārithah as his deputy over Medina, but Kurz eluded him and he did not catch up with him.
The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family) returned and remained through Jumādā, Rajab, and Sha‘bān. In the meantime he had dispatched Sa‘d ibn Abī Waqqāṣ with eight men, but he returned without encountering the enemy. Then the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family) sent ‘Abdullāh ibn Jaḥsh to Nakhlah and said, “Stay there until you bring us intelligence about Quraysh,” and he did not order him to fight. That was in the Sacred Month. He wrote him a letter and said, “You and your companions depart, and when you have traveled two days, open your letter and see what is in it, and proceed with what I have commanded you.”
When he had traveled two days and opened the letter, behold, in it was: “Proceed until you halt at Nakhlah, then bring us word of Quraysh in accordance with what reaches you from them.”
When he read the letter he said to his companions, “Hearing and obedience! Whoever desires martyrdom, let him come with me.” The men went with him until they alighted at Nakhlah. ‘Amr ibn al-Ḥaḍramī, al-Ḥakam ibn Kaysān, and ‘Uthmān and al-Mughīrah, the two sons of ‘Abdullāh, passed by them, with merchandise they had brought from Ṭā’if—tanned leather and raisins. When the men saw them, Wāqid ibn ‘Abdullāh—who had shaved his head—looked out toward them. They said, “Pilgrims in consecration (um‘mār)[3]; you have nothing to fear from them.” The Companions of the Messenger of Allah conferred—it was the last day of Rajab—and they said, “If you kill them, you will indeed be killing them in the Sacred Month; but if you leave them, they will enter Mecca tonight and then they will be protected from you.” So the men resolved to kill them. Wāqid ibn ‘Abdullāh al-Tamīmī shot ‘Amr ibn al-Ḥaḍramī with an arrow and killed him. ‘Uthmān ibn ‘Abdullāh and al-Ḥakam ibn Kaysān sought security[4], and al-Mughīrah fled and escaped them. They seized the caravan and brought it to the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family). He said to them, “By Allah, I did not command you to fight in the Sacred Month,” and he detained the two captives and the caravan and did not take anything from it. The men were distraught and thought they had perished.
وَ قَالَتْ قُرَيْشٌ:اِسْتَحَلَّ مُحَمَّدٌ الشَّهْرَ الْحَرَامِ؛فَأَنْزَلَ اللَّهُ سُبْحَانَهُ: يَسْئَلُونَكَ عَنِ الشَّهْرِ الْحَرٰامِ قِتٰالٍ فِيهِ الْآيَةَ[1]، فَلَمَّا نَزَلَ ذَلِكَ أَخَذَ رَسُولُ اللَّهِ(ص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َ آلِهِ)الْمَالَ وَ فِدَاءَ الْأَسِيرَيْنِ،وَ قَالَ الْمُسْلِمُونَ:نَطْمَعُ لَنَا أَنْ يَكُونَ غَزَاةً،فَأَنْزَلَ اللَّهُ فِيهِمْ: إِنَّ الَّذِينَ آمَنُوا وَ الَّذِينَ هٰاجَرُوا إِلَى قَوْلِهِ: أُولٰئِكَ يَرْجُونَ رَحْمَتَ اللّٰهِ وَ كَانَتْ هَذِهِ قَبْلَ بَدْرٍ بِشَهْرَيْنِ.
And Quraysh said, “Muḥammad has violated the sanctity of the Sacred Month!” So Allah, glorified is He, revealed: They ask you about fighting in the Sacred Month... the verse[1]. When that was revealed, the Messenger of Allah (may Allah bless him and his Family) took the goods and the ransom for the two captives. The Muslims said, “We hope that this will count for us as an expedition.” Then Allah revealed about them: Surely those who believe and those who migrate... up to His saying: these hope for the mercy of Allah. And this was two months before Badr.

They ask you about fighting in the sacred month. Say: Fighting therein is a great transgression; but to turn away from Allah's way and to deny Him, and to prevent access to the Sacred Mosque and to expel its people from it, is a greater transgression with Allah; and persecution is severer than slaughter. And they will not cease fighting with you until they turn you back from your religion, if they can; and whoever of you turns back from his religion, then he dies while an unbeliever—then these are they whose works shall be fruitless in this world and the hereafter, and they are the inmates of the fire; therein they shall abide. (al-Baqarah 2:217, M. H. Shakir)
